The Mallet of Pagnano, an example of proto-industrial architecture
Pagnano, the area closest to Asolo, rises at the merging point of the two torrents Muson and Erega. Thanks to the presence of water in the area of the settlement, several watermills were created, some of which still exist. These include the Mallet of Pagnano, built in 1474.
The presence of this ancient building is extremely important not only because it represents an example of industrial archaeology but also because it represents a very special characteristic of the entire Marca area due to the very large number of watermills (created for several functions). The Mallet of Pagnano, recently restored, still holds the original internal distribution: the mallet, the grinder, the water-energy tower that blows air onto the forge and onto the bellows.
